According to 2026 Q2 report, Mohnish Pabrai holds 149,783 TOPICUS.COM INC-SUB VOTING (TOITF) shares with a market value of roughly $9.55M accounting for 4.54% of the overall portfolio. To date, the estimated cost basis is nearly $65.4 for "buy" trades. Pabrai Wagons ETF first purchased TOITF in 2023 Q4, initially acquiring 1,281 shares. Mohnish Pabrai later completely sold out the position and invested in TOPICUS.COM INC-SUB VOTING again in 2026 Q1. Since the initial investment in TOPICUS.COM INC-SUB VOTING (TOITF), Pabrai Wagons ETF has made 5 more transactions.
